Offline invitations for private rooms

It would be great if we could invite users to rooms even if they are offline. Right now one has to be online to get the invitation. Also, could we have the "accept private room invitations" activated by default? Some users forget to activate it.
Definitely can't have the acceptance on by default, that would defeat the whole purpose of having it. The reason it was implemented in the first place is that users were being added to rooms without being asked.